#284632 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#284632 is composed of 15.7% red, 27.5%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 28.6% yellow and 72.5% black. It has a hue angle of 140 degrees, a saturation of 27.3% and a lightness of 21.6%. #284632 color hex could be obtained by blending #508c64 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

#284632 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#284632 has RGB values of R:40, G:70,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.43, M:0, Y:0.29, K:0.73. Its decimal value is 2639410.
